About Joanna Ho

Joanna Ho serves as the Assistant Director of User Experience Design & Development at the American Chemical Society, where she leads a design team to enhance digital products. With over 15 years of experience in user experience design and web development, she has held various roles in notable organizations, including a decade at the American Chemical Society.

Professional Background

Joanna Ho has a diverse professional background in user experience and web design. She began her career as a Web Designer at Science Systems and Application, Inc from 2005 to 2006. She then worked as a Research Assistant at New Media Studio from 2006 to 2008, followed by a role as a UI Designer/Developer Consultant at COMSYS from 2008 to 2012. Additionally, she worked as a UI/UX Designer Consultant at WeatherBug by xAd from 2012 to 2013. Before joining ACS, she freelanced as a Design Consultant from 2003 to 2017, gaining a broad range of experience in the field.
